Game maker director implicated in SEC probe
Tuesday, Sept. 3, 2002 | 11:09 a.m.
AUSTIN, Texas -- Multimedia Games Inc. today said a former director it didn't name was "implicated" in a federal investigation into alleged manipulation of its stock and that of three other companies from 1996 and 1997.
No current executives of the maker of electronic games for Indian casinos were being investigated "as far as we know," Chairman and Chief Executive Gordon Graves said.
Six men were arrested last week in the case, including two former principals of Walsh Manning Securities LLC and one ex-officer of Stratton Oakmont Inc. Austin-based Multimedia Games is obtaining copies of the indictments, reviewing its involvement with the individuals and firms, and will cooperate with the investigation, it said.
The other companies whose shares were manipulated were Brake Headquarters USA Inc., American HealthChoice Inc. and Jenna Lane Inc., federal authorities in New York said in the indictment.
